Understanding Wire Shelves

wire-shelves16

What are Wire Shelves?

Wire shelves are shelving units made from metal wire, typically coated with a protective finish to prevent rust and corrosion. They are designed to provide open storage space while allowing for air circulation, making them ideal for various applications, including kitchens, garages, warehouses, and retail environments.

Benefits of Wire Shelves in the Kitchen

Wire shelves offer several advantages in a kitchen setting:

- Air Circulation: The open design allows for proper airflow, which is essential for storing food items and preventing moisture buildup.

- Visibility: Wire shelves make it easy to see and access items, reducing the time spent searching for ingredients or utensils.

- Durability: Made from sturdy materials, wire shelves can withstand the weight of heavy kitchen items and resist wear and tear over time.

- Versatility: Wire shelves can be used in various configurations, making them suitable for different kitchen layouts and storage needs.

- Easy Cleaning: The open design of wire shelves makes them easy to clean. Spills and crumbs can be quickly wiped away, ensuring a hygienic storage solution.

Materials Needed for Wire Shelves

5 tier wire shelves for storage

1. Wire Shelving Units

The primary material for your wire shelves will be the wire shelving itself. You can purchase pre-cut wire shelving panels or buy wire and cut it to size. When selecting wire shelving, consider the following:

- Material: Choose high-quality steel or stainless steel for durability. Stainless steel is particularly resistant to rust and corrosion, making it ideal for kitchen use.

- Gauge: The gauge of the wire affects the strength and weight capacity of the shelves. Thicker wire (lower gauge number) will provide more support.

2. Shelf Brackets

Shelf brackets are essential for supporting the wire shelves. Choose brackets that are compatible with the wire shelving and can support the weight of the items you plan to store. Look for heavy-duty brackets for added strength.

3. Wall Anchors

If you plan to mount the wire shelves on the wall, you will need wall anchors to secure the brackets. Choose anchors that are appropriate for your wall type (drywall, concrete, etc.).

4. Tools

You will need the following tools to assemble your wire shelves:

- Drill: For making holes in the wall and securing the brackets.

- Screwdriver: For tightening screws and securing the brackets.

- Measuring Tape: To measure the space and ensure accurate placement of the shelves.

- Level: To ensure that the shelves are installed evenly.

- Wire Cutters: If you are cutting wire shelving to size, wire cutters will be necessary to achieve clean cuts.

Designing Your Wire Shelves

1. Determine the Location

Before you start building your wire shelves, determine where you want to install them in your kitchen. Consider the following locations:

- Pantry: Wire shelves can be used to organize dry goods, canned items, and kitchen appliances.

- Above Countertops: Installing wire shelves above countertops can provide additional storage for frequently used items.

- In Cabinets: Wire shelves can be added inside cabinets to maximize vertical space.

2. Measure the Space

Once you have chosen a location, measure the available space to determine the dimensions of your wire shelves. Consider the height, width, and depth of the shelves to ensure they fit comfortably in the designated area.

3. Plan the Layout

Decide how many shelves you want to install and the spacing between them. Consider the types of items you will store on each shelf and ensure there is enough space for taller items, such as bottles or jars. A well-planned layout can significantly enhance the functionality of your kitchen storage.

Steps to Make Wire Shelves for Your Kitchen

Step 1: Gather Materials and Tools

Collect all the materials and tools you will need for the project. Ensure you have everything on hand before you begin to avoid interruptions.

Step 2: Cut the Wire Shelving

If you purchased wire shelving panels that need to be cut to size, use wire cutters to cut the panels according to your measurements. Be sure to wear safety gloves to protect your hands while cutting.

Step 3: Install the Brackets

Using a drill, install the shelf brackets at the desired height on the wall. Use a level to ensure the brackets are straight. If you are mounting the brackets on drywall, use wall anchors to provide additional support.

Step 4: Attach the Wire Shelves

Once the brackets are securely installed, place the wire shelves onto the brackets. Ensure that the shelves are properly seated and stable. If necessary, use screws to secure the shelves to the brackets for added stability.

Step 5: Organize Your Kitchen Items

With the wire shelves installed, it's time to organize your kitchen items. Group similar items together and arrange them in a way that makes sense for your cooking and storage habits. Consider using bins or baskets on the shelves to keep smaller items organized.

Step 6: Maintain Your Wire Shelves

To keep your wire shelves in good condition, regularly clean them to remove dust and debris. Use a damp cloth to wipe down the shelves and ensure that items are stored properly to prevent clutter.

Tips for Using Wire Shelves in the Kitchen

1. Use Clear Bins

Using clear bins on your wire shelves can help keep smaller items organized and prevent them from falling through the gaps. Clear bins also make it easy to see what you have stored.

2. Label Bins and Shelves

Labeling bins and shelves can help you quickly identify where items belong. This practice is especially useful in busy kitchens where multiple people may be accessing the shelves.

3. Maximize Vertical Space

Take advantage of vertical space by using taller shelving units. If you have high ceilings, consider adding additional shelves or using step stools to access higher shelves safely. This practice maximizes storage potential and keeps items organized.

4. Keep Frequently Used Items Accessible

Store frequently used items on lower shelves or at the front of the shelves for easy access. This organization can save time and make cooking more efficient.

5. Rotate Items Regularly

Periodically review the items on your wire shelves and rotate them as needed. This practice can help you keep track of expiration dates and ensure that older items are used first.

6. Create Zones

Designate specific zones on your wire shelves for different categories of items. For example, you might have a zone for cleaning supplies, another for kitchen items, and a third for office supplies. This organization helps streamline access and keeps similar items together.

7. Use Shelf Liners

Consider using shelf liners to protect the surfaces of your wire shelves and prevent smaller items from falling through. Liners can also make cleaning easier and enhance the overall appearance of your shelving unit.

8. Incorporate Hooks and Accessories

Enhance the functionality of your wire shelves by adding hooks or accessories. Hooks can be used to hang items such as tools, bags, or utensils, maximizing storage potential and keeping frequently used items within reach.

9. Utilize the Underside of Shelves

If your wire shelves are installed above countertops or other surfaces, consider using the underside of the shelves for additional storage. You can install hooks or small baskets to hold items like measuring cups, utensils, or kitchen towels.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. What materials are best for wire shelves in the kitchen?

- Steel and stainless steel are the best materials for wire shelves in the kitchen due to their durability and resistance to rust.

2. How do I determine the weight capacity of my wire shelves?

- Check the manufacturer's specifications for weight limits and choose shelves that can support the heaviest items you plan to store.

3. Can I use wire shelves in a humid environment?

- Yes, stainless steel wire shelves are ideal for humid environments as they resist rust and corrosion.

4. How do I clean my wire shelves?

- Use a damp cloth to wipe down the shelves regularly, and remove any items to clean underneath.

5. Are adjustable wire shelves worth the investment?

- Yes, adjustable wire shelves offer flexibility and can accommodate items of various sizes, making them a versatile storage solution.
